/* RED ROCK RUNNERS & TRI CLUB CSS BEGIN */
/* GENERAL CSS BEGIN */
body {
	background-color: #EEEEEE;
}
div.colLayout {
	background-color: #FFF;
	height: 100%;
}
table.greyborder {
	border: 1px solid #CCCCCC;	
}	
/* GENERAL CSS END */

/* BANNER CSS BEGIN */
div.banner {
	color: #FFF;
	background-color: #FFFFFF;
	background: url("../images/banner002.jpg") #FFF no-repeat center center;
	height: 218px;	
}
/* BANNER CSS END */

/* GENERAL NAVIGATION CSS BEGIN */
div.left h2.nav, div.left h2.nav a:link, div.left h2.nav a:visited, div.left div.h2nav, div.left div.h2nav a:link, div.left div.h2nav a:visited, div.left p.h2nav, div.left p.h2nav a:link, div.left p.h2nav a:visited, div.right h2.nav, div.right h2.nav a:link, div.right h2.nav a:visited, div.right div.h2nav, div.right div.h2nav a:link, div.right div.h2nav a:visited, div.right p.h2nav, div.right p.h2nav a:link, div.right p.h2nav a:visited {
	background-color: #B90100;
	color: #FFF;
	text-decoration: none;
}
div.left h2.nav a:hover, div.left h2.nav a:active, div.left h2.nav a:focus, div.left div.h2nav a:hover, div.left div.h2nav a:active, div.left div.h2nav a:focus, div.left p.h2nav a:hover, div.left p.h2nav a:active, div.left p.h2nav a:focus, div.right h2.nav a:hover, div.right h2.nav a:active, div.right h2.nav a:focus, div.right div.h2nav a:hover, div.right div.h2nav a:active, div.right div.h2nav a:focus, div.right p.h2nav a:hover, div.right p.h2nav a:active, div.right p.h2nav a:focus {
	text-decoration: underline;
}
div.right li ul.nav, div.right li p.nav, div.right li div.nav {
	border: 1px solid #999;
}
/* GENERAL NAVIGATION CSS END */

/* SIDE MENU CSS BEGIN */
div.left li.menucontent, div.left div.menucontent {
	border-bottom: 1px dotted #FFF;
}
div.left li.menucontent, div.left div.menucontent, div.left a.menulink {
	color: #000;
	background-color: #B90100;
}
div.right li.menucontent, div.right div.menucontent {
	color: #000;
	background-color: #FFF;
}
div.right a.menulink {
	color: #000;
	background-color: #FFF;
}
/* SIDE MENU CSS END */


/* CONTENT CSS BEGIN */
div.center h1 {
	color: #B90100;
}
div. center h2, h3, h4, h5, h6{
	color: #000;
}
a:link {
	color: #BA0000;
}
a:visited {
	color: #002277;
}
a:hover {
	color: #ff0000;
}
div.blackborder {
	border: solid #000 1px;
}
div.blackborder:after {
	content: ""; 
	display: block; 
	height: 0; 
	clear: left;
	visibility: hidden;
}
.strongtxt{
	font-weight: bold;
}
/* CONTENT CSS END */

/* FOOTER CSS BEGIN */
div.footer div.footerline {
	background-color: #D00202;
}
div.footer a:link, div.footer a:visited, div.center div.footer a:link, div.center div.footer a:visited, div.center div.topPage a:link, div.center div.topPage a:visited, div.center p.topPage a:link, div.center p.topPage a:visited {
	color: #039;
	background-color: #FFF;
}
/* FOOTER CSS END */
